DUSU Elections : NSUI and ABVP announces its candidates

The NSUI and ABVP announced their candidates for the September 3 Delhi University Students Union election, as the last date for withdrawing of nominations ended today leaving 41 contestants in the fray. Harish Choudhary, a student of SGBT Khalsa College, is NSUI’s candidate for the post of president while Jitender Choudhary of MA (Budhist [...]

DUSU Elections : Campaigning in cars in the campus banned

Over one lakh students are expected to vote in the Sep 3 Delhi University Students Union (DUSU) polls, a university official said Thursday, adding that campaigning in cars in the campus has been banned this year.
‘Fifty-one colleges in both the north and south campuses will go to poll Sep 3. A total of 875 [...]

ABVP organised a rally at north campus of Delhi University

A group of girls belonging to Akhil Bharatiya Vidyarthi Parishad (ABVP) organised a rally at north campus of Delhi University to protest against the unsafe atmosphere and growing incidents of sexual exploitation of girl students. Prior to the rally, a function was organised in which the BJP women cell national president Smriti Irani was [...]
